#shorts Why do I need a root canal?

An animated video of why a tooth may need a root canal and what the root canal procedure entails. A cavity can reach the nerve chamber of a tooth. Once it is inside the nerve space the bacteria from the cavity will kill the nerve inside of the tooth, it can then spread to the jawbone and cause an abscess. To treat this situation, your dentist or endodontist will perform a root canal on the tooth. They will drill into the nerve space of the tooth and remove all of the dead nerve tissue with endodontic files. Once the tooth is thoroughly clean inside, the root canal space will be filled with a material called gutta percha. Afterwards, your dentist will cover the tooth with a dental crown to protect it.
